NHU takes the efficient use and recycling of energy and resources as the core and strives to continuously increase the application of renewable resources to achieve green and high-quality development through technological innovation. Our biological fermentation segment uses renewable corn as raw material and microbial fermentation as the method to prepare target molecules. We produce the product through cell metabolism, which promotes the transformation from fossil energy to renewable energy. NHU insists on reusing, reducing, and decontaminating the three industrial wastes. Through joint R&D and the introduction of world leading recovery technologies and devices, we have effectively increased the utilization of resources. The COD emission and the energy consumption per RMB10,000 production value is reduced by more than 5% and 7% every year respectively.
